Effektivisering av godsmottagning : En fallstudie om effektivisering inom godsmottagningen på Plasman Group / Streamlining at the goods receipt

Aden, Subeyr, Singh Sandhey, Akash January 2021 (has links)
Ineffektiv materialhantering ger en direkt påverkan på företagets kostnader, därför är det viktigt att kartlägga olika processer i verksamheten. Det onödiga aktiviteterna bidrar till att det behöver implementeras ständiga förbättringar. Baserat på teorierna som ligger till grund för studien består av Logistik, Lean, Materialhantering, Lagerlayout och Abc-analys. Målet är hitta förbättringsförslag som är kopplade till slöserier. I början utfördes ett materialflödesschema på godsmottagningen för att undersöka hur processerna ser ut i verksamheten med hjälp av standardsymboler och figurer som används i logistiksammanhang. Fokuset ligger på att utnyttja lagerytor samt vilka slöserier som uppkommer vid hinder. Genomförandet av studien kunde utföras med intervju och observationer som bidrog till ett mer konstruktivt arbete. Det fanns ett standardiserat arbetssätt dock var lagerytan och slöserierna som var problemet. Den studerade området i godsmottagningen hade fyra slöserier som identifierades. Dessa är följande transporter, omarbete, rörelser och lager. ABC-analys utfördes för att ge företaget en god kännedom gällande hantering av material. Med hjälp av data från företaget utformades en ABC-klassificering som hjälper med lagerstyrningen. A-klassficeringen står för 70,42% av det totala artiklarna, B står för 24,47% och C som ligger på 5,11%. Det visade sig att C-artiklarna inte har stor betydelse medan A och B är efterfrågade artiklar som snabbt försvinner ur lagret Studien avslutas med förbättringsförslag kopplat till de två frågeställningarna som möjliggör kostnadsbesparingar ur ett effektivitetsperspektiv. Författarnas slutsats av studien är att det finns goda förutsättningar för företaget att implementera förbättringsförslagen. / Inefficient material handling has a direct impact on the company's costs, so it is important to map different processes in the business. The unnecessary activities contribute to the need to implement continuous improvements. Based on the theories on which the study is based, it consists of Logistics, Lean, Materials Management, Warehouse Layout and ABC analysis. The goal is to find improvement suggestions that are linked to waste. Initially, a material flow chart was performed at the goods reception to investigate what processes look like in operations using standard symbols and figures used in logistics contexts. The focus is on utilizing storage areas and the waste that arises in the event of obstacles. The implementation of the study could be performed with interviews and observations that contributed to a more constructive work. There was a standardized way of working the doll was the bearing surface and the waste that was the problem. The studied area in the goods reception had four wastes that were identified. These are the following transports, rework, movements and warehouses. ABC analysis was performed to give the company a good knowledge of material handling. Using data from the company designed an ABC classification to help with inventory management. The A-classification accounts for 70.42% of the total articles, B accounts for 24.47% and C which stands for 5.11%. It turned out that the C-items are not very important, while A and B are in-demand items that quickly disappear from stock. The study concludes with improvement proposals linked to the two issues that enable cost savings from an efficiency perspective. The authors' conclusion of the study is that there are good conditions for the company to implement the improvement proposals.

En fallstudie på störningar och förbättringar inom sjukhusprocesser utifrån lean / A case study on failures and improvement in hospital processes based on lean

Eshagi, Angelica, Jansson, Jonas January 2020 (has links)
Effektivisering av sjukvården har länge varit ett omdebatterat ämne. Lång väntetid, överbelastning och personalbrist är några av problemen som sjukvården har. Ett sätt att förbättra sjukvårdens hantering av störningar är genom att implementera lean i verksamheten. Ortopedmottagningen Mölndal har likt många andra sjukhus störningar som påverkar patienterna och medarbetarna negativt. Under 2019 blev 1054 stycken operationer inplanerade för primära höft- och knäproteser, varav 951 operationer utfördes. Cirka en tredjedel av patienterna utsattes för minst en störning och 103 stycken blev inställda. De störningar som påverkade operationerna berodde bland annat på bristande informationsflöde, hög resursbeläggning och ett ineffektivt IT-system. Detta resulterade till extraarbete, bristande informationsöverföring och väntan. Detta kombinerades även med andra störningar, som resulterande i att operationer blev ombokade eller inställda. För att förbättra processerna har studiens slutsatser kommit fram till att fokus ska ligga på flödeseffektivitet för att uppnå ett dragande system, utforma ett effektivare IT-system och tydliggöra ansvarsroller för ett förbättrat informationsflöde. Andra sjukhus runt om i världen har haft liknande problem. En möjlig lösning har varit att tillämpa lean då lean visat sig vara ett framgångsrikt arbetssätt. / The need to increase the Swedish health care system has been a debated topic over the years. Long que times, overloaded workflow and shortage of staff are some of the well-known issues of today’s health care system. Multiple management methods have been demonstrated in order to increase efficiency in health care. Such a solution has been Lean management. The orthopedic hospital Mölndal has like many other hospitals interferences which ends up disturbing both the patient and the management negatively. During year 2019 occurred 1054 planned operations out of which 951 operations were executed in the process called hip- and knee prothesis. About a third of all operations received at least one form of interferences in the system. The result ended up being a total of 103 planned operations that did either got cancelled or delayed. The key factors to these interferences was insufficient communication flow, overburdening the resources and inefficient IT systems. These problems led to redoing tasks, insufficient information transfers, unnecessary waiting and other types of wastes which ended up effecting patients operations plans. In order to render the processes effective this study has come to conclusions that the hospital needs to focus and prioritize on flow efficiency in order to achieve a pulling system, designing a more efficient IT system and clarifying coworkers responsibilities in order to get a more effective information flow. Many hospitals across the globe have similar problems and one of the possible solutions is lean, which has shown excellent results, when it has been implemented in the correct way.
